物流状态批量更新方法、装置、设备及存储介质制造方法及图纸

技术编号:29492003 阅读:18 留言:0更新日期:2021-07-30 19:04
本发明专利技术涉及物流领域,尤其涉及一种物流状态批量更新方法、装置、设备及存储介质,用于解决现有技术中进行如快件揽收等货物的状态更新操作时需要逐一地对货物进行扫描,存在大量的重复操作、十分耗时耗力的问题。该方法包括:在检测到第一货物的物流状态发生变化时,获取第一货物的第一订单信息;基于第一订单信息提取第一货物对应的第二物流状态以及其所属的批次信息;根据批次信息查询出对应的第二货物集,并提取第二货物集的第二订单信息,其中,第二货物集包括至少一个货物;识别第二订单信息中的物流状态字段,并将物流状态字段中的内容更改为第二物流状态。

【技术实现步骤摘要】
物流状态批量更新方法、装置、设备及存储介质
本专利技术涉及物流领域,尤其涉及一种物流状态批量更新方法、装置、设备及存储介质。
技术介绍
随着电商物流行业的高速发展,每日的订单发货量也急剧增加,逐渐达到数以万计。为保证消费者和商家能够实时掌握货物的物流状态信息,现有的物流系统会将货品的运送分为多个物流状态,并在不同的运送阶段及时变更货物的物流状态。在现有的技术中,在进行如快件揽收等货物的物流状态更新操作时,需要自动分拣系统或业务员使用把枪逐一地对货物进行扫描;尤其对于同样的商品订单来说,存在大量的重复操作,十分耗时耗力且容易出现错漏。
技术实现思路
本专利技术的主要目的在于解决中进行如快件揽收等货物的状态更新操作时需要逐一地对货物进行扫描,存在大量的重复操作的问题。本专利技术第一方面提供了一种物流状态批量更新方法,包括:在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息;基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息;根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息,其中,所述第二货物集包括至少一个货物;识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态。可选的,在本专利技术第一方面的第一种实现方式中,若检测到至少两个第一货物的物流状态发生变化时,所述基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息包括:分别提取每个第一货物的第一订单信息,其中,所述第一订单信息包括所述第二物流状态和订单编码;根据各所述订单编码,从预设的批次分配表中查询各第一货物对应的批次号;根据所述批次号查询出每个所述第一货物对应的批次信息。可选的,在本专利技术第一方面的第二种实现方式中,所述批次信息包括多个第二订单编码,所述根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息包括:根据各所述第二订单编码查询出对应的第二货物集以及各所述第二货物集的批次货物类型;根据各所述批次货物类型,对所有的批次号进行排序,得到批次序列;提取各所述第二货物集中包含的相同货物,比较所述相同货物所在的各第二货物集在所述批次序列中的排序,将所述相同货物的第二订单编码从排序较低的第二货物集中删除;按照所述批次序列获取所述多个第二货物集中包含的全部第二订单信息。可选的,在本专利技术第一方面的第三种实现方式中,在所述在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息之前,还包括:获取多个处于第一物流状态的货物的订单信息;根据预设的批次分配规则,基于所述订单信息对所述多个处于第一物流状态的货物进行分类,组成多个第二货物集;基于所述订单信息和批次分配规则生成多个批次信息,并将各所述批次信息以及各所述批次信息与各所述第二货物集的对应关系保存至数据库中。可选的,在本专利技术第一方面的第四种实现方式中,所述订单信息包括订单日期、客户等级和目的地点,所述批次分配规则包括日期规则、等级规则和地点规则,所述根据预设的批次分配规则,基于所述订单信息对所述多个处于第一物流状态的货物进行分类,组成多个第二货物集包括:根据所述订单日期,基于所述日期规则对所述多个处于第一物流状态的货物进行排序,得到日期排序;根据所述客户等级,基于所述等级规则对所述多个处于第一物流状态的货物进行排序,得到客户等级排序;根据所述目的地点,基于所述地点规则对所述多个处于第一物流状态的货物进行排序,得到目的地点排序;根据预设的排序优先级规则对所述日期排序、客户等级排序和目的地点排序进行计算,得到所述多个货物的优先指数,基于所述优先指数将所述多个货物进行分类,组成多个第二货物集。可选的,在本专利技术第一方面的第五种实现方式中,在所述识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态之后,还包括:基于实际发运策略对所述批次分配规则进行更改,得到更改批次分配规则,其中,所述对批次分配规则进行更改包括更改所述批次分配规则中包含的具体内容和更改所述批次分配规则中的排序优先级规则;根据所述更改批次分配规则更新所述批次分配规则。可选的,在本专利技术第一方面的第六种实现方式中,在所述识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态之后,还包括:获取所述第二货物集中的全部货物的实际货物数量以及实际总重量;根据所述第二订单信息,获取所述第二货物集中的全部货物的标定数量和标定重量;将所述实际货物数量和实际总重量与标定数量和标定重量进行对比核查,得到核查结果。本专利技术第二方面提供了一种物流状态批量更新装置,包括:第一订单信息获取模块,用于在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息;批次信息获取模块,用于基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息;第二订单信息获取模块,用于根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息,其中,所述第二货物集包括至少一个货物;状态更改模块,用于识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态。可选的,在本专利技术第二方面的第一种实现方式中,若所述第一订单信息获取模块检测到至少两个第一货物的物流状态发生变化时,所述批次信息获取模块包括:信息提取单元,用于分别提取每个第一货物的第一订单信息,其中,所述第一订单信息包括所述第二物流状态和订单编码;批次号查询单元,用于根据各所述订单编码,从预设的批次分配表中查询各第一货物对应的批次号;批次信息查询单元,用于根据所述批次号查询出每个所述第一货物对应的批次信息。可选的,在本专利技术第二方面的第二种实现方式中,所述批次信息包括多个第二订单编码,所述第二订单信息获取模块包括:货物集查询单元,用于根据各所述第二订单编码查询出对应的第二货物集以及各所述第二货物集的批次货物类型;排序单元,用于根据各所述批次货物类型,对所有的批次号进行排序,得到批次序列;去重单元,用于提取各所述第二货物集中包含的相同货物,比较所述相同货物所在的各第二货物集在所述批次序列中的排序,将所述相同货物的第二订单编码从排序较低的第二货物集中删除;信息获取单元,用于按照所述批次序列获取所述多个第二货物集中包含的全部第二订单信息。可选的,在本专利技术第二方面的第三种实现方式中,所述物流状态批量更新装置还包括批次分配模块,所述批次分配模块具体包括:订单信息获取单元,用于获取多个处于第一物流状态的货物的订单信息;分批单元,用于根据预设的批次分配规则,基于所述订单信息对所述多个处于第一物流状态的货物进行分类,组成多个第二货物集;批次信息生成单元,用于基于所述订单信息和批次分配规则生成多个批次信息,并将各所述批次信息以及各所述批次信息与各所述第二货物集的对应关系保存至数据库中。可选的,在本专利技术第二方面的第四种实现方式中,所述订单信息包括订单日期、客户等级和目的地点,所述批次分配规则包括日期规则、等级规则本文档来自技高网...

【技术保护点】
1.一种物流状态批量更新方法,其特征在于,所述物流状态批量更新方法包括:/n在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息;/n基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息;/n根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息,其中,所述第二货物集包括至少一个货物;/n识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态。/n

【技术特征摘要】
1.一种物流状态批量更新方法,其特征在于,所述物流状态批量更新方法包括:
在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息;
基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息;
根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息,其中,所述第二货物集包括至少一个货物;
识别所述第二订单信息中的物流状态字段,并将所述物流状态字段中的内容更改为所述第二物流状态。


2.根据权利要求1所述的物流状态批量更新方法,其特征在于,若检测到至少两个第一货物的物流状态发生变化时,所述基于所述第一订单信息提取所述第一货物对应的第二物流状态以及其所属的批次信息包括:
分别提取每个第一货物的第一订单信息,其中,所述第一订单信息包括所述第二物流状态和订单编码;
根据各所述订单编码,从预设的批次分配表中查询各第一货物对应的批次号;
根据所述批次号查询出每个所述第一货物对应的批次信息。


3.根据权利要求2所述的物流状态批量更新方法,其特征在于,所述批次信息包括多个第二订单编码,所述根据所述批次信息查询出对应的第二货物集,并提取所述第二货物集的第二订单信息包括:
根据各所述第二订单编码查询出对应的第二货物集以及各所述第二货物集的批次货物类型;
根据各所述批次货物类型,对所有的批次号进行排序,得到批次序列;
提取各所述第二货物集中包含的相同货物,比较所述相同货物所在的各第二货物集在所述批次序列中的排序,将所述相同货物的第二订单编码从排序较低的第二货物集中删除;
按照所述批次序列获取所述多个第二货物集中包含的全部第二订单信息。


4.根据权利要求1-3中任一项所述的物流状态批量更新方法,其特征在于,在所述在检测到第一货物的物流状态发生变化时,获取所述第一货物的第一订单信息之前,还包括:
获取多个处于第一物流状态的货物的订单信息;
根据预设的批次分配规则,基于所述订单信息对所述多个处于第一物流状态的货物进行分类,组成多个第二货物集;
基于所述订单信息和批次分配规则生成多个批次信息,并将各所述批次信息以及各所述批次信息与各所述第二货物集的对应关系保存至数据库中。


5.根据权利要求4所述的物流状态批量更新方法,其特征在于,所述订单信息包括订单日期、客户等级和目的地点,所述批次分配规则包括日期规则、等级规则和地点规则,所述根据预设的批次分配规则,基于所述订单信息对所述多个处于第一物流状态的货物进行分类,组成多个第二货物集包括:
根据所述订单日期,基于所述日期规则对所述多个处于第...

【专利技术属性】
技术研发人员:谢豆杨周龙
申请(专利权)人:上海东普信息科技有限公司
类型:发明
国别省市:上海;31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1